Heim > Datenbank > MySQL-Tutorial > linux下mysql修改root密码_MySQL

linux下mysql修改root密码_MySQL

WBOY
Freigeben: 2016-06-01 13:01:18
Original
1032 Leute haben es durchsucht

方法一:用set password命令

首先,登陆mysql

mysql -u root -p
Nach dem Login kopieren

然后执行set password命令

set password for root@localhost = password('654321');
Nach dem Login kopieren

上面例子,将root密码更改为654321


方法二:使用mysqladmin

格式为:mysqladmin -u用户名 -p旧密码 password 新密码

mysqladmin -uroot -p123456 password "654321"
Nach dem Login kopieren

上面例子,将root密码由123456更改为654321


方法三:更改mysql的user表

首先,登陆mysql

mysql -uroot -p
Nach dem Login kopieren

然后操作mysql库的user表,进行update
mysql> use mysql;
mysql> update user set password=password('654321') where user='root' and host='localhost';
mysql> flush privileges;
Nach dem Login kopieren

方法四:忘记密码的情况下

首先停止mysql服务

service mysqld stop
Nach dem Login kopieren

以跳过授权的方式启动mysql

mysqld_safe --skip-grant-tables &
Nach dem Login kopieren

以root用户登录mysql

mysql -u root
Nach dem Login kopieren

操作mysql库的user表,进行update

mysql> use mysql;
mysql> update user set password=password('654321') where user='root' and host='localhost';
mysql> flush privileges;
mysql> quit
Nach dem Login kopieren

重启mysql服务

service mysqld restart
Nach dem Login kopieren

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age